Having questions regarding eligibility for Medicare insurance in NJ is common among residents of the local area. Medicare has many parts. If you or a spouse has paid taxes into Medicare for at least 10 years and you are 65 or older you are eligible for Medicare free of premiums. Having a disability or permanent kidney failure involving the requirements for transplant or dialysis are circumstances where younger individuals could additionally find themselves eligible for Medicare. Under certain conditions you may also be able to buy into Medicare part A if you’re 65 or over but haven’t paid Medicare taxes while working. Medicare coverage in NJ has many different aspects. We are here to make certain you have a clear understanding of them. These are a few examples:

  • Medicare Part A: This is traditional Medicare, covering inpatient hospital stays, in addition to hospice care, care in nursing facilities and various other alternatives for home health care.
  • Medicare Part B: This is medical insurance covering services from doctors, outpatient care, and additional services that Part A does not cover.
  • Medicare Part C: This is also known as a Medicare Advantage Plan. A private and approved company will offer the same parts A and B
  • Medicare Part D: This can help you cover out-of-pocket costs related to a broad variety of prescription drugs.
  • Medicare Part G: After meeting your deductible, this Medicare Supplement Plan will cover any out-of-pocket costs.
  • Medicare Part N: Very low premiums and nearly comprehensive benefits are provided by this type of Medicare Supplement Plan.

The Medicare Group is here if you lost insurance and need Medicare in NJ. You may have Medicare currently, but unless you experience something called a Qualifying Life Event, you’re not going to be capable of making any changes.

Examples of a Qualifying Life Event include:
  • Losing your current coverage
  • Moving to a new location
  • Your plan’s Medicare contract changes

Adjusting your current plan can occur once one of these or other Qualifying Life Events occur. This may include adding Medicare Supplement Insurance or switching to Medicare Advantage Plan. A plan for a Medicare supplement in NJ is important to be sure you keep your out-of-pocket costs to a minimum. Even though Medicare provides a great deal of coverage, expenses are capable of being so high that you may find the remaining out-of-pocket costs substantial, particularly if you are on a budget. To make certain you are covered, a Medigap plan is able to fill in these gaps. Unlike a Medicare Advantage Plan, Medigap works together with Original Medicare rather than replacing it. The federal government ensures that the benefits these plans offer are standardized. However, there are still differences between them when it comes to price.
